
UTET Application Form 2025: The Uttarakhand Board of Secondary Education (UBSE) released the UTET 2025 application form on the official website. Candidates could apply from July 10 to August 5, 2025. The last date to pay the UTET Application Fee 2025 was August 7, 2025. The UTET 2025 application correction window was opened from August 9 to 12, 2025. The UBSE online application process for the Uttarakhand Teacher Eligibility Test (UTET) is closed. Candidates need to submitthe UTET application form 2025 online in order to appear for the exam.
Before submitting the online form, it is important to go through the UTET eligibility criteria 2025. The UTET exam is a state-level exam conducted to determine the eligibility of candidates as Classes 1 to 8 teachers in government and private schools across the state. The UTET exam was conducted on September 27, 2025.

How to fill UTET Application Form 2025?
Eligible candidates can apply for UTET 2025 exam by the following manner:
- Visit at ukutet.com
- Click on the 'New Registration' link
- Fill in all details including basic, educational etc.
- Submit it and 'Application Number' will be generated
- Login using 'Application Number' and fill the registration form
- Candidate must upload their scanned photograph and signature in jpg/jpeg format in the specifications mentioned below.
| Document Type |
Specifications |
|---|---|
| Photograph |
10 to 20 Kb |
| Signature |
4 to 10 Kb |
- Pay the fee using a Debit/ Credit Card or Net Banking
- Submit and save it
- Take a printout of the system-generated online form

Candidates should keep the following things ready beforehand while submitting the UTET application form.
- Valid Email ID.
- Mobile number.
- Details about identity proof- Passport/Aadhaar card/voter ID/ration card.
- Scanned images of the candidates photograph and signature as per the specified format.
- Educational qualification certificates.
- Debit or credit card/net banking details, etc.

UTET Application Fee 2025
The UTET application fee is mentioned below.
| Category |
For One Exam- UTET I or UTET II |
For Both Exam- UTET I and UTET II |
|---|---|---|
| General/ OBC |
INR 600 |
INR 1000 |
| SC/ ST/ PH |
INR 300 |
INR 500 |
UTET Application Form 2025: Important Points to Note
- Candidates need to apply for exam within the given period of time, no application will be accepted after the closure of the online application
- Candidates can check their application status on the board website after successful application.
- Candidates who will not submit the application fee after the application form fill-up, will not be considered for the exam and their admit card will not be issued.
- Candidates can apply only once for UTET, more than one application will be rejected
- No application will be accepted by fax or post
- Candidates shall not wait for the last date of application form submission, they are advised to apply for the same well in advance
- Candidates can make corrections in the application form before paying the fee

The UTET exam duration is two hours and 30 minutes for both the papers, that is, Paper 1 and 2. Each paper consists of 150 MCQs, or objective-type questions. For each correct answer, one mark will be awarded. There is no negative marking for incorrect or unanswered answers.
